On the occasion of International Women’s Day, Honda Motorcycle & Scooter India, along with Delhi Traffic Police, organised a ‘Women Safety Rally’. The rally was flagged off by B. S. Bassi, Commissioner of Police, Delhi and Y. S. Guleria, Vice President, Sales and Marketing, Honda Motorcycle & Scooter India Pvt. Ltd, from Traffic Training Park at Baba Kharak Singh Marg, New Delhi.
The event was participated by more than 300 women, including Delhi Traffic Police members and women riders who had learnt riding at Traffic Training Parks in Delhi. The rally followed a round-robin route, commencing and culminating at the Traffic Training Park at Baba Kharak Singh Marg with detours through Gol Daak Khana, Ashok Road – Janpath Road- Regal Cinema, before culminating at Traffic Training Park, Baba Kharak Singh Marg.
Honda Motorcycle and Scooter India aims at creating awareness and sensitising the society towards the use of helmets. While conforming to the prescribed ISI standards, the helmets distributed by Honda also focus on style, comfort and safety and were specially designed for women participants.
